    FAQs Of best food processor for baby weaning

    How do I choose the best food processor for baby weaning?

    Pick a unit that steams and blends. Look for BPA-free parts and easy cleaning. Consider capacity and noise level. Choose simple controls for tired nights. I also test for even textures and safe edges.

    Can I use a regular blender for baby food?

    Yes, for cooked and soft foods. But a dedicated baby food maker steams and blends in one jar. That cuts steps. It often keeps more nutrients. I prefer a dedicated tool for early weaning.

    How often should I make fresh baby food?

    I suggest making batches twice a week for fresh meals. Freeze small portions in cubes for quick use. Thaw only what you need. Fresh food keeps flavors and nutrients high.

    Are steam-and-blend machines safe for meat?

    Yes, when you cook meat fully first or use the unit’s steam mode until done. Then blend to the right texture. I check internal temperature and texture before serving. Always watch for small bones and gristle.

    What textures are best during weaning?

    Start with smooth purees. Move to lumpier textures as your baby masters chewing. Use the best food processor for baby weaning to fine-tune texture. I change grind times to make mashed, soft chunks, and small finger foods.
